dmaengine: dw: we do support Merrifield SoC in PCI mode
Intel Merrifield platform contains Intel integrated DMA (iDMA 32-bit) which has a slightly different register mapping, e.g. some bits in CTL_* and CFG_* channel registers, and has to use platform data since there is no autoconfiguration. The iDMA 32-bit specification is available in the publicly available documentation for Intel Braswell and BayTrail SoCs as LPE Audio DMA.
